...months ago when I walked down the narrow alleyways of Mombasa, I never would have imagined that this sleepy city could turn into the war-zone that it is today. But, since the rigged December 27th presidential elections, violence has swept over Kenya from the port city of Mombasa to the slums of Nairobi. By comparison to some of its East African neighbors, Kenya has been an example of peaceful democracy. Nevertheless, Kenya’s current unrest is the legacy of its failure to address historical injustices and is a sad reminder of the virulent resentments that longstanding inequalities...
